The NY Giants are now 5-9 and clinched their sixth losing season in seven years. It's definitely a fall from grace compared to last season, as they went 9-7-1 and won their first playoff game since Super Bowl 46. It's been a weird season across the NFL, but especially for the Giants, as they're on their third quarterback in Tommy DeVito, who has taken the league by storm.
With the season feeling over at this point, many have flocked to their favorite mock draft sites and compiled their wishes for the team heading into the offseason. It's an annual thing for NFL fans around this time of year, but there's still a slight chance the Giants' campaign isn't over just yet.
The NY Giants somehow can still sneak into the postseason
You heard that right, the Giants are alive for the playoffs AND a top two draft choice in April. As for the draft, the Giants currently own the No. 6 overall pick. Things would really have to swing in their favor in order to move up to the second pick, which is currently owned by the Patriots. From there it goes Arizona, Washington and finally Chicago.
Basically those teams would have to win out in their final three games while the Giants lose out. Highly unlikely, just like the other side of the spectrum, which is the Giants still being alive for the playoffs.
The Giants' playoff hopes were basically squashed with their loss to the Saints last week. The Rams (7-7) currently hold the seventh and final playoff spot in the NFC. Including the Rams, the Seahawks and Saints are also 7-7, while the Packers and Falcons at 6-8 are also ahead of the G-Men.
Sitting at 12th in the NFC, it's a long road for the Giants to reach the No. 7 seed. They still have to play the Rams, but will need a ton more to happen in order to overtake them for the final Wild Card spot. All of this sums up how crazy of a year it's been for the Giants.
